Nutritional Benefits of Mutton Boti
Mutton boti is a good source of essential nutrients that contribute to overall health. These include:
- Iron: Crucial for red blood cell production and preventing anemia.
- Zinc: Supports immune function and wound healing.
- Magnesium: Important for muscle and nerve function, blood sugar control, and blood pressure regulation.
